我使用 Miktex 并使用以下代码将 .png 图像传输到 pdfLatex 文档:
\begin{figure}[h]
\centering{\includegraphics[width=\linewidth]{figure1.png} }
\caption{text}
\label{figure1}
\end{figure}
我的同事在 Scientific Workplace 中使用 Latex,他告诉我我的这段代码对他不起作用,他只是得到了写在图形上的图形路径。有人能帮我们修复这段代码吗?我们应该如何更改上述代码,以便它也可以在 Scientific Workplace 上使用?我们将非常感谢您的指导...非常感谢您的耐心!
答案1
首先你应该修复这个\centering
不带参数的例子
\centering{...}
应该
\centering
删除多余的括号。
此外,[h]
几乎总是会生成一个正在被更改的警告,[ht]
因此最好使用一个让乳胶有机会定位图形的选项。
最后解决主要问题,不要使用扩展,然后 latex (或 pdflatex)实现将输入它可以处理的图像格式
\begin{figure}[htp]
\centering
\includegraphics[width=\linewidth]{figure1}
\caption{text}
\label{figure1}
\end{figure}
然后,您的同事需要figure1.png
以科学工作场所可以处理的格式保存(您需要检查 SW 文档),这样才有可能figure1.eps
奏效。